Let me propose a suggestion. One you may find will give you a broader range of reading material. Try getting away from the well-known authors, the best selling authors, the "favorite" authors, and explore the world of the fresh-out-of-the-publishing-gate debut authors. They're all around you, lurking on the shelves of the bookstore, hoping to become your new favorite read. You only need to open your eyes and look.
Don't get me wrong. I love the established big time authors. I read every Nora Roberts' book I can get my hands on and Tom Clancy owns a whole shelf in my house. But they're not the only authors I read. Believe it or not, I have room enough in my heart and on my shelf for other authors. My guess is...so do you. I enjoy digging around the bookstore searching for those lesser-to-totally-unknown authors. So please, try my suggestion and give the little-known author a shot.
Why? Let me list a few of the reasons.
It's hard being the new kid on the shelf. Working as a newly published author (in my case, under a pseudonym) is a hard road to travel. In most cases, the newly pubbed author still holds down a day job that pays the rent.
